Éclat d’Arpège White Tea: Lanvin's New Floral Fragrance

Lanvin introduces Éclat d’Arpège White Tea, a new feminine fragrance that blends the house's classic elegance with a contemporary edge. Created by perfumer Julie Massé, this floral offering launches in 2026.

With a scent pyramid centered around white tea, the fragrance delivers a luminous and sophisticated experience, perfect for those seeking a clean and comforting aroma.

The opening of Éclat d’Arpège White Tea is sparkling with bergamot and ginger, intertwined with the softness of white tea. This fresh, slightly spicy start transitions into a floral heart where peony and lily of the valley add delicacy and femininity.

The base, composed of black tea, musk, and cedar, lends a woody and sensual trail that lingers on the skin. The contrast between white and black tea creates an intriguing interplay, while musk provides warmth and cedar adds a dry, elegant touch.

Key accords include fresh, musky, green, floral, powdery, woody, white flower, fresh spicy, citrus, and rose. This diversity makes the fragrance versatile, suitable for both day and night, and especially appealing in spring and summer.
